Life is understood to be a perpetual process which runs according to inherent autonomous
laws and, whether supported or hindered (but not planned according to a design),
can be ordered by outside influences. No gardener would be so absurd as to think that in order to "produce" a particular leaf shape he would have to use scissors and form the shape from undifferentiated leaf tissue. However, gardeners are in no way damned to complete idleness. Rather they can try to influence the varying growth, ordering and differentiation processes by trying to provide a promoting environment. |
